Ingredients
- 8 oz spaghetti or your choice of pasta
- 1 cup fresh or frozen peas
- 1 lemon (zest and juice)
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Fresh basil or parsley for garnish
How to Make
Start by cooking the pasta according to package instructions in a large pot of salted boiling water. Typically, this would take around 8-10 minutes. If you’re using fresh peas, add them to the pot in the last 3 minutes of cooking. Drain the pasta and peas, reserving about half a cup of the pasta water.
Return the drained pasta and peas to the pot and add the olive oil, lemon juice, lemon zest, salt, and pepper. Toss everything together, and add reserved pasta water a little at a time until you reach your desired consistency. Serve immediately, garnished with fresh herbs.

Make-Ahead
You can prepare the lemon zest and juice ahead of time, as well as cook and store the pasta. Just toss everything together fresh at dinner time!
Storing
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days.
Freezing
This dish is best enjoyed fresh, but you can freeze it after cooking. Store in a freezer-safe container for up to a month. Note that the texture may change upon thawing.
Reheating
Reheat in a pan over low heat, adding a splash of water or olive oil to prevent sticking.
Serving Suggestions
This Summer Pasta pairs wonderfully with grilled chicken or shrimp for added protein. For a complete meal, serve with a side salad and some crusty bread.
